Left bar is the racial makeup of Del Norte County residents (Census ACS 5-year). Right bar is the enrollment-weighted makeup of public schools in the county (NCES CCD). NCES systematically under-reports Hispanic, Pacific Islander, and Native American enrollment for many schools; where the resident share is meaningful but the reported school share is zero, we mark the school bar "not reported".

Frequently asked

How many public schools are in Del Norte County?
Del Norte County, California has 16 public K-12 schools serving approximately 4,156 students.
How many high schools are in Del Norte County?
Del Norte County, California has 4 public high schools, along with 1 middle schools and 8 elementary schools.
What is the largest school district in Del Norte County?
Del Norte County Unified is the largest school district in Del Norte County, serving approximately 3,500 students. The county contains 4 school districts overall.
What is the population of Del Norte County?
Del Norte County, California has a population of approximately 27,107, with a median age of 40. About 20.9% of residents are under 18.
What is the median household income in Del Norte County?
Median household income in Del Norte County is $67,058, below the California average of $89,387. About 8.2% of residents live below the federal poverty line.
How educated are residents of Del Norte County?
Approximately 21.4% of adults 25 and older in Del Norte County hold a bachelor's degree or higher, according to the Census ACS 5-year estimate.
What share of students in Del Norte County qualify for free or reduced lunch?
Roughly 65.6% of students in Del Norte County public schools q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a common proxy for low-income enrollment. This is higher than the California county average of 57.3%.
What is the student-teacher ratio in Del Norte County schools?
Across Del Norte County public schools, the enrollment-weighted student-teacher ratio is approximately 20.8 to 1.
What is the racial makeup of Del Norte County?
Del Norte County residents are approximately 64% White, 20% Hispanic, 3% Black, 3% Asian, 14% two or more races according to the Census ACS 5-year estimate.
What share of housing in Del Norte County is owner-occupied?
Del Norte County has about 11,230 housing units, of which roughly 70.1% are owner-occupied.
